Friday prayer in non-muslim country

Answered as per Hanafi Fiqh by Fatwaa.com

I am a 16 year old muslim convert living in a non-muslim country, and I live in a town with 3200 inhabitants. There is no mosque, and I don’t know if there are any other muslims in the town. There is a big city 20-30 minuttes away (by car), and I know there are muslims there. Am I required to go to the city, or what exactly am I required to do in this situation, regarding the friday prayer?

Answer

Wa’alaykum as Salam wa rahmatullahi wa barakatuhu,

If there are 3 other Muslims living close by (like your family members), you should read a simple Khutba and perform Jummuah together.

If there are no other Muslims at all, you should pray Dhuhr prayers, just like how you pray on other days (4 Rakats silently). You do not have to travel to the other distant city for Jummuah.
